The `img` directive is supplied by the [[!iki plugins/img]] plugin.
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
This is an image handling directive. While ikiwiki supports inlining full-size
|
|
|
|
images by making a [[ikiwiki/WikiLink]] that points to the image, using
|
2008-09-12 00:29:07 +02:00
|
|
|
this directive you can easily scale down an image for inclusion onto a page,
|
2008-09-11 23:04:23 +02:00
|
|
|
providing a link to a full-size version.
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
## usage
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
\[[!img image1.jpg size="200x200" alt="clouds"]]
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
The image file will be searched for using the same rules as used to find
|
|
|
|
the file pointed to by a [[ikiwiki/WikiLink]].
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
The `size` parameter is optional, defaulting to full size. Note that the
|
|
|
|
original image's aspect ratio is always preserved, even if this means
|
|
|
|
making the image smaller than the specified size. You can also specify only
|
|
|
|
the width or the height, and the other value will be calculated based on
|
2008-09-12 00:29:07 +02:00
|
|
|
it: "200x", "x200"
|
2008-09-11 23:04:23 +02:00
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
You can also pass `alt`, `title`, `class` and `id` parameters. These are
|
|
|
|
passed through unchanged to the html img tag. If you include a `caption`
|
|
|
|
parameter, the caption will be displayed centered beneath the image.
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
The `link` parameter is used to control whether the scaled down image links
|
|
|
|
to the full size version. By default it does; set "link=somepage" to link
|
|
|
|
to another page instead, or "link=no" to disable the link, or
|
|
|
|
"link=http://url" to link to a given url.
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
You can also set default values that will be applied to all later images on
|
|
|
|
the page, unless overridden. Useful when including many images on a page.
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
|
\[[!img defaults size=200x200 alt="wedding photo"]]
|
|
|
|
\[[!img photo1.jpg]]
|
|
|
|
\[[!img photo2.jpg]]
|
|
|
|
\[[!img photo3.jpg size=200x600]]
